Можно ли установить пакеты Linux на OS X?


8

Я знаю, что командная строка Mac очень похожа на операционную систему Linux, поэтому было бы неплохо использовать некоторые функции Linux на моем Mac, особенно для установки пакетов Linux. Например, в Linux мы можем установить пакет, просто набрав sudo apt-get install "package name"в командной строке. Можно ли сделать что-то подобное на Mac?

Ответы:


10

Да, можно установить и запустить множество приложений UNIX на OS X. Существует несколько решений, мой выбор и рекомендация - Homebrew . Я нашел другие решения слишком сложными и громоздкими.


в linux терминал установка команды делает что-нибудь автоматически, она загружает файлы и ... как насчет Homebrew? нужно ли скачивать файлы вручную?
миротворец

Извините, я не понимаю ваш вопрос.
Макако

@peaceman, после того как вы настроили Homebrew , он загружает из своего репозитория все зависимости и файлы, необходимые для любого пакета, который вы устанавливаете. Это прекрасная вещь, правда.
Ян С.

2
@CajunLuke для одного MacPorts установит дубликаты всего, что ему нужно. Не хотите другой bzip2? Жаль, вы получаете один. Brew с другой стороны использует существующую систему. У меня есть 23 пакета, которые я люблю устанавливать. С Macports, которые раздуваются с зависимостями до 144 пакетов. С Homebrew только 44. Это то, что я называю «чрезмерно сложным». Вы должны серьезно попробовать Homebrew. Тебе понравится больше.
Багамат

2
Как я уже сказал, вы должны серьезно попробовать. Легче управлять, проще в использовании, легче исправить и легче внести свой вклад. Я не пытаюсь победить. Просто убедитесь сами, а затем выберите тот, который вы предпочитаете.
Багамат

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.